Minneapolis Police Chief Brian O’Hara has raised concerns about federal tactics following the reassignment of Border Patrol commander Gregory Bovino in the wake of the tragic death of VA nurse Alex Pretti. Bovino’s departure from Minneapolis comes amid questions about the use of force by federal agents and their impact on local communities. O’Hara’s remarks have ignited a debate about law enforcement practices and the need for accountability in policing.
According to CBS News, O’Hara expressed shock over Pretti’s killing and worried about potential unrest in the city. The video of the incident reportedly showed questionable tactics by federal agents, prompting O’Hara to question the methods employed by Border Patrol in Minneapolis. The chief’s comments highlight the ongoing tensions between local law enforcement and federal agencies operating within their jurisdictions.
In a related incident, a U.S. citizen, Dayanne Figueroa, described a harrowing encounter with Border Patrol agents after a collision with their vehicle. Figueroa alleged that agents drew their guns, forcibly removed her from her car, and arrested her, leaving her emotionally scarred. The incident underscores the challenges faced by individuals caught in confrontations with federal authorities and the potential for escalation in such encounters.
Meanwhile, a federal judge in Minnesota, Chief Judge Patrick Schiltz, has ordered acting ICE Director Todd Lyons to appear in court over allegations that the agency violated a detention order. The judge’s order reflects growing scrutiny of ICE’s actions and the need for transparency and accountability in immigration enforcement. The judge’s decision signals a push for greater oversight of federal agencies operating within the state.
